Reservation
Internal Students- 25 % seats in all the courses are reserved for students who have passed qualifying examination from Jamia and fulfill the minimum requirement for the course and qualify for the prescribed entrance test.
15% seats in all the courses are reserved for schedule castes (SC) category candidates.
7.5 % seats in all the courses are reserved for schedule tribes (ST) category candidates.
Candidates belonging to SC / ST category will be given 5 % weightage in the aggregate marks obtained in the qualifying examination.
3% seats in all the courses are reserved for Physically Handicapped (PH) category candidates.

Reservation
Reservation in seats is available in Delhi College of Engineering (DCE) and Netaji Subhash Institute of Technology (NSIT) New Delhi.
15% seats for Scheduled Castes and 7.5% seats reserved for Scheduled Tribes.
5% seats for Children / Widows of Personnel of Armed / Para Military Forces Killed / disabled (CW) in action during hostilities.
3% seats for Physically Handicapped (1% for persons with low vision or blindness, 1% for hearing impaired, 1% for those with loco motor disabilities and / or cerebral palsy.)

Combined Entrance Examination (CEE), Delhi University
The University of Delhi conducts a Combined Entrance Examination (CEE) for admission to first Semester of Bachelor of Engineering (B.E.) degree courses. The CEE is held for Delhi region candidates only. The candidates who has passed / passing the qualifying examination from School / College / Institute located within the National Capital Territory of Delhi can appear for CEE. Reservation & Weightage
Reservation
Vertical Reservation Category
Schedule castes (SC) of UP : 21%
Schedule tribes (ST) of UP : 2%
Other backward classes of UP : 27%
Horizontal Reservation (Sub category available in each category)
Dependent of freedom fighters from UP
2%
Sons/daughters of defence personnel of U.P. either retired (superannuated) or killed / disabled in action
5%
Handicapped candidates belonging To UP
3%
Girls candidates
20%
Weightage A 3% weightage of the total marks obtained in UPSEE is provided to general category candidates who belong to rural areas of Uttar Pradesh. Weightage in marks is available to only those candidates who do not claim any other reservation.

No. of Seats / Reservations
The accurate number of seats available under various branches of different institutions will be notified on official website of RPETEAP during the time of admission. Except in case of unaided Private Institutions and 50% seats in the self-finance courses of the aided institutions, the reservation of seats will be made subject to the prevalent statutory provisions i.e. as per relevant rules and regulations of Govt. of Rajasthan viz. 16% for SC candidates, 12% for ST candidates and 21% for candidates belonging to OBC category.

Reservation
(A) State Merit (SM) - 65%
(B) Socially and Educationally Backward Classes (SEBC) - 25%
a. Ezhava (EZ) - 9%
b. Muslim (MU) - 8%
c. Other Backward Hindu (BH) - 5%
d. Latin Catholic Other than Anglo Indian (LC) - 2%
e. Other Backward Christian (BX) - 1%
(C) Scheduled Castes & Scheduled Tribes - 10%
a. Scheduled Castes (SC) - 8%
b. Scheduled Tribes (ST) - 2%

Reservation of Seats
75% / 85% of seats is reserved for Pondicherry residents and remaining from other parts of India. 75 per cent (HSC Academic) / 85 per cent (HSC Vocational) of seats are reserved for Pondicherry residents and remaining 25 per cent / 15 per cent seats are for candidates from other parts of the India.

Eligibility
Candidates who intend to take CENTAC – MBA entrance test should possess the following Eligibility conditions:
Academic Qualifications: Candidates should minimum hold any undergraduate degree and should have secured a minimum of 50% of marks aggregate. However, candidates belonging to Scheduled Caste/ Scheduled Tribe who have a mere pass in qualifying examination in the above subjects are eligible. Candidates who have passed qualifying examination and who are awaiting result can also apply. However, all candidates will have to produce proof of passing the examination for selection at the time of counseling.
Only the Residents of Pondicherry are eligible to apply for admission.
